Processing Power and Performance

Powered by the M4 chip, the iPad Pro delivers impressive processing speed and graphics performance. This allows for smooth editing workflows, real-time adjustments, and efficient handling of large RAW image files. The device’s performance rivals many laptops, making it suitable for demanding professional tasks.

Photography and Editing Capabilities

While the iPad Pro does not have a built-in camera designed for professional photography, it excels in editing and post-processing. With the support of powerful apps like Adobe Lightroom, Photoshop, and Affinity Photo, photographers can edit images directly on the device with precision and speed.

Portability and Connectivity

The 13-inch size offers a balance between portability and screen real estate. It’s lightweight enough to be carried easily during outdoor shoots or travel. The device supports Thunderbolt and USB-C connections, allowing quick transfer of large image files from cameras or external drives.

Limitations and Considerations

Despite its strengths, the iPad Pro M4 has limitations for some professional workflows. It lacks a dedicated SD card slot, which means photographers need adapters for direct camera connections. Additionally, some advanced editing features available on desktop software may be limited or less intuitive on iPadOS.
